/* create an array of the window ids (from bottom to top,
reverse order!) */
if (stacking_list) {
- windows = g_new(Window, g_list_length(stacking_list));
+ windows = g_new(Window, g_list_length(stacking_list));
for (it = g_list_last(stacking_list); it; it = g_list_previous(it)) {
if (WINDOW_IS_CLIENT(it->data))
windows[i++] = WINDOW_AS_CLIENT(it->data)->window;
GList *it;
if (client->group)
- for (it = stacking_list; !parent && it; it = it->next) {
+ for (it = stacking_list; !parent && it; it = g_list_next(it)) {
if ((sit = g_slist_find(client->group->members, it->data)))
for (sit = client->group->members; !parent && sit;
- sit = sit->next) {
+ sit = g_slist_next(sit))
+ {
ObClient *c = sit->data;
/* checking transient_for prevents infinate loops! */
if (sit->data == it->data && !c->transient_for)